Output 880bae94ac17756d71fd876f6e9ab3aa7bc48af762919e0de14043b0b4882069:2

value
51396006
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ebfc738bcec4fb5098445eccb8e08424d56ab64b OP_EQUAL
address
MVQwT8wm6VJ4xE2FfULi3qXHdX2kEeYUjE
transaction
880bae94ac17756d71fd876f6e9ab3aa7bc48af762919e0de14043b0b4882069
spent
true